Application
- Ideal for wholesale dealers of loose diamonds
- Ideal for looking at any diamonds referred for further tests by a screening device
- Used in gemmological and research laboratories
Benefits
- Gives you a definitive answer: natural or laboratory-grown
- Can detect CVD and HPHT LGDs
- Can detect colourless and fancy colour LGDs
- NDC Assure tested DiamondView – Only Natural Diamonds
- 0% natural diamond false positives
- Can test some simple jewellery pieces: simple rings/earrings
Features and Specifications
- UltraXGA USB 3.0 camera
- 0.01–10ct size range
- All colours can be tested including fancy colours. All cuts
- Memory stick containing software (Windows 10 required)
- Additional easy to change emission filters to enhance specific growth features enabling a decision to be made
- 1-year parts and service warranty
- User training can be specified on request

DiamondView is designed for looking at polished gemstones. As-grown, laboratory-grown diamonds have a very different shape from natural diamonds and therefore should be easily distinguished by eye. It is when they are polished that it becomes more challenging.
The DiamondView is also a very good research tool for looking at polished samples and cross-sections.
DiamondView is designed for looking at diamonds and laboratory-grown diamonds only
A desktop or laptop computer with the following specification: CPU 1.4GHz, 2Gb(Win10), 1024 x 768 24bit display, HD 2Gb (~400 image captures), USB3 interfaces
The DiamondView does need operator training as the user needs to be able to capture and interpret a fluorescence image of the stone. Example images are provided with the software and a training day can be arranged on request.
